What are some of the characteristics of the ARM processor?
http://www.siliconray.com/development-boards/arm.html
ARM have seven the operating mode: user mode, rapid interrupt mode, external interrupt mode, the mode of management, the data access to suspend mode, not defined instruction to suspend mode, system model. In addition to the user mode, the other six are privilege mode. The model of the processor can through to switch control, but can be by external interrupt or exception processing in switching. Most users to run the program in user mode, at this time, applications can't access by some of the operating system protection systems, applications can't directly processor mode switch. When the need for the processor when switching mode, the application can produce exception handling, in the exception handling of processor switching mode.
The mode of operation is not all CPU, MUP processing unit has dormancy, such as thumb work mode; Privilege don't know you what is meant by a; Mode is through the control registers to change, is by the software control!
没有评论:
发表评论